Common Causes for Apple TV Restarting Episodes

Numerous factors can contribute to the Apple TV’s propensity to restart episodes. Here are some of the most frequently encountered issues:

1. Network Connectivity Problems

Apple TV relies heavily on a stable internet connection for streaming content. If the connection is unstable:

  • Buffering issues may cause the device to restart the episode to re-establish a stable link.
  • Network interruptions can lead to incomplete data streams, triggering a restart.

To examine your network connectivity, try restarting your router and checking the network settings on your Apple TV.

2. Outdated Software

Keeping your Apple TV’s software up-to-date is crucial for optimal performance. Apple regularly releases updates to enhance functionality and fix bugs. If you’re running an older version:

  • Newer content or apps may not function correctly, leading to unexpected behavior such as restarting episodes.
  • Bugs identified in previous software versions may manifest as restarts.

To resolve this, navigate to Settings > System > Software Updates and ensure your Apple TV is running the latest version.

3. App-Specific Issues

Sometimes, it isn’t the Apple TV itself to blame, but rather the app being used for streaming. Popular applications, such as Netflix or Hulu, can experience occasional hiccups. Here’s what you can consider:

App Bugs

If you’re experiencing restarts only on a specific application, the app may have bugs. In this case, updating the app or clearing its cache could solve the problem.

App Compatibility

Certain apps might not be fully optimized for all versions of Apple TV, leading to sporadic performance issues, including episodes restarting. Always ensure that you are using apps that are compatible with your specific version of Apple TV.

4. Storage Limitations

Apple TV has built-in storage limitations, and when this space becomes cluttered, performance issues can arise:

If your storage is nearly full, the device may struggle to buffer and load content smoothly, which can lead to unintentional restarts. It’s advisable to regularly check the storage settings to keep things tidy.

5. Hardware Issues

In less common situations, hardware problems may contribute to the recurrence of episode restarts. Here are several considerations:

Overheating

Apple TVs can overheat if used for extended periods without ventilation. It’s critical to ensure that your device has adequate airflow, preventing it from shutting down or restarting unexpectedly.

Defective Unit

Though rare, a defective unit may cause numerous functional problems, including restarts during streaming. If the device consistently exhibits this behavior across various applications, it might be time to consult Apple Support.

Practical Solutions

Understanding the causes is only half the battle. Here are some practical solutions you can implement to resolve the issue of episodes restarting on your Apple TV:

1. Restart Your Apple TV

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ve minor glitches. To restart your Apple TV:

  1. Go to Settings.
  2. Select System.
  3. Click on Restart.

2. Check Network Stability

Perform the following checks to ensure a stable network:

Speed Test

Run an internet speed test to assess your bandwidth. This will help you determine if your connection is strong enough to handle streaming.

Switch Network Bands

If you’re using a dual-band router, consider switching between 2.4GHz and 5GHz bands to find a more stable connection.

3. Update Software and Apps

Always ensure that both your Apple TV and the apps you use are up-to-date. Regular updates are crucial for fixing bugs and enhancing performance.

4. Optimize Storage

To check how much storage space you have available:

  1. Go to Settings.
  2. Select General.
  3. Click on Manage Storage.

Consider deleting unused apps or content that you no longer need to free up space.

5. Factory Reset Your Apple TV

If all else fails, you may want to perform a factory reset. Keep in mind that this will erase all data, so it should be considered a last resort. To reset factory settings:

  1. Go to Settings.
  2. Select System.
  3. Click on Reset.
  4. Choose ‘Reset and Update’ for a fresh start.

What causes Apple TV to automatically restart episodes?

The automatic restarting of episodes on Apple TV can be attributed to various technical issues, one of the most common being software glitches. These glitches can result from outdated firmware or an incorrect configuration in the settings, which may cause the device to misinterpret commands or playback settings, leading to a loop of restarting the content.

Another possible reason is network connectivity problems. If your Apple TV loses its connection to the internet or experiences a weak signal, this can disrupt the streaming process, causing the device to try to re-establish the connection, which may initiate a restart of the episode.

How can I resolve the issue of restarting episodes?

To address the replay issue, one of the first steps you can take is to restart your Apple TV. You can do this by going to the Settings menu, selecting System, and then choosing Restart. This simple fix can often resolve any temporary software glitches that may be causing the problem.

In addition to restarting the device, ensure that your software is up to date. Navigate to Settings, then System, and select Software Updates to check for any available updates. Keeping your device updated is crucial for optimal performance and compatibility with streaming services.

Does having too many apps on Apple TV cause this problem?

Having multiple apps installed on your Apple TV can potentially contribute to performance issues, including the restarting of episodes. Each app consumes system resources, and if the device is overloaded, it may struggle to function efficiently. This can lead to unexpected behaviors such as episode restarts.

To mitigate this, consider deleting any unused or rarely used apps. You can do this by navigating to the app on your Home screen, pressing and holding the touchpad until the app jiggles, and then selecting the delete option. This can help free up resources and improve your device’s performance.

Is it possible that third-party apps are causing the issue?

Yes, third-party apps may contribute to the problem of episodes restarting on Apple TV. Incompatible or poorly optimized apps can cause conflicts with the system, affecting playback performance. This is especially true if an app hasn’t been updated in a while or if it’s not well-supported by its developers.

If you suspect a specific app is the culprit, try uninstalling it to see if the issue persists. Additionally, make sure that you’re using the latest versions of all apps, as bugs are often addressed in updates which can resolve playback issues as well.

Could hardware issues lead to Apple TV restarting episodes?

While less common, hardware issues can indeed lead to episodes restarting on Apple TV. Problems such as overheating, a malfunctioning HDMI cable, or faults within the device’s internal components can disrupt normal operation and cause playback irregularities. Overheating can particularly affect the performance, causing the system to reset or malfunction.

To check for hardware issues, ensure that your Apple TV is well-ventilated and not obstructed by other devices. Additionally, inspect the HDMI cables for any signs of damage, and consider replacing them to rule out connectivity issues caused by faulty wiring.

What should I do if none of the solutions work?

If you’ve tried all the common troubleshooting steps and the issue persists, it might be time to perform a factory reset on your Apple TV. This option can resolve persistent issues by restoring the device to its original settings. To do this, go to Settings, then System, and choose Reset.

Keep in mind that a factory reset will erase all your settings and data, so it’s advisable to back up any important data before proceeding. If the problem continues after resetting, you may want to contact Apple Support for further assistance or consider taking your device to an authorized service provider for a diagnostic check.

Are there specific streaming services more prone to the restart issue?

Certain streaming services may be more prone to the restart issue based on their app architecture and compatibility with Apple TV. Some users report frequent restarts when using specific apps, especially if those services have heavy video libraries or require substantial bandwidth. This can place additional stress on the Apple TV, leading to functionality issues.

To see if this is specific to a service, try using a different streaming app to check for similar behavior. If only one app causes problems, it may indicate that the issue lies within that specific service rather than your Apple TV itself.
